MindsEye Issues on PS5 Prompt Sony to Issue Refunds

Whereas developer Construct A Rocket Boy has admitted to optimisation and technical points with its current motion recreation MindsEye, Sony is seemingly treating the sport prefer it did Cyberpunk 2077 again when it was first launched on PS4. As caught by Insider Gaming, in accordance with Reddit consumer MasterOfMoogles1995, Sony is approving of no-questions-asked refunds for MindsEye due to its technical points.

The Reddit consumer posted an image of their dialog with PlayStation assist. In one of many messages, the PlayStation assist staff member acknowledges that the client was appropriate in declaring that MindsEye – not like what it says on its PlayStation Retailer web page description – shouldn’t be in a position to run at 60 frames per second.

“It appears you’re appropriate concerning optimisation for this recreation,” responded PlayStation’s assist staff member. “The scenario is at present underneath investigation. However within the meantime, let’s proceed together with your refund request.”

Sony has traditionally been notoriously stingy about providing refunds for digital copies of video games purchased by PlayStation Retailer. As we talked about earlier, the final time this occurred was with Cyberpunk 2077’s PS4 launch, which had so many technical points, Sony finally ended up de-listing the sport from its on-line retailer.

One other dissatisfied MindsEye participant – WolfgangMishima – took to social media platform X to disclose their very own dialog with PlayStation assist. Within the dialog, the assist staff member notes that whereas refunds for video games purchased from PlayStation Retailer aren’t usually allowed, the truth that the participant continues to be having issues with MindsEye with regards to its optimisation permits them an exception.

“I used to be checking if it was attainable to course of the refund for you and I’ve excellent news,” wrote the PlayStation assist staff member. “Often, we’re not allowed to course of refunds for video games that had been downloaded due to the PlayStation Retailer cancellation coverage. Nevertheless, we perceive that you’re having points with the sport after the troubleshooting that you just did and that you just need to request a refund for it, so we’ll do an exception and course of your refund as a goodwill gesture in your account.”

For its half, Construct A Rocket Boy lately introduced that will probably be rolling out a hotfix for MindsEye. The replace, slated for launch on PC first, will probably be making its strategy to PS5 and Xbox Collection X/S variations of the sport “as quickly as attainable.”

In its announcement the studio mentioned that its precedence with the replace was to enhance total optimisation for the sport on each the CPU and GPU entrance, in addition to in different methods, like warning gamers with pop-ups in the event that they attempt to run MindsEye with out options like Accelerated GPU Scheduling enabled.

“Proper now, our prime precedence is recreation efficiency,” wrote the studio. “We perceive that the necessities are excessive and have restricted the expertise for a lot of of you, and for this, we sincerely apologize.”

MindsEye was launched on PC, PS5 and Xbox Collection X/S earlier this week. For extra particulars in regards to the recreation, take a look at our evaluate, the place we gave it a rating of 5 out of ten.
